About this audiobook
"The Birth of Tragedy or Hellenism and Pessimism" is a seminal work by the German philosopher Friedrich Nietzsche, first published in 1872. In this book, Nietzsche explores the origins and essence of Greek tragedy, arguing that it emerged from the fusion of two artistic principles: the Apollonian, representing order, rationality, and beauty; and the Dionysian, representing chaos, intoxication, and ecstasy. He contrasts these concepts with the rationality of Socratic philosophy and explores the cultural implications of this shift. Nietzsche also introduces the idea of the "Dionysian man," who embraces life's suffering and contradictions with a tragic, yet affirmative, spirit.
Friedrich Nietzsche Wilhelm
Friedrich Nietzsche (1844–1900) was an acclaimed German philosopher who rose to prominence during the late nineteenth century. His work provides a thorough examination of societal norms often rooted in religion and politics. As a cultural critic, Nietzsche is affiliated with nihilism and individualism with a primary focus on personal development. His most notable books include The Birth of Tragedy, Thus Spoke Zarathustra. and Beyond Good and Evil. Nietzsche is frequently credited with contemporary teachings of psychology and sociology.
